Martin Luther King Jr. spent his life serving others and working for social justice and equality, and on Monday, January 18, we are spending the day doing the same thing in his honor. Throughout the country, people will be volunteering their time to help create what Dr. King envisioned: a "beloved community."
In Syracuse, the
Activist Roundtable has been collecting clothes for a clothing drive that will help local shelters. In Albany, we are celebrating Martin Luther King Day together at a large celebration. Labor councils all over the state are working on service projects.
